==== Valve vs No Valve on Source Outlet ==== | ==== Valve vs No Valve on Source Outlet ==== | ||
- | |||
A valve is sometimes used on the source outlet to connect the test line to the manometer. \\ | A valve is sometimes used on the source outlet to connect the test line to the manometer. \\ | ||
This is a safety precaution in case more vacuum is being pulled than the manometer is calibrated for. \\ | This is a safety precaution in case more vacuum is being pulled than the manometer is calibrated for. \\ | ||

==== Oil Tank / Vent Line ==== | ==== Oil Tank / Vent Line ==== | ||
- | |||
**You can test crankcase pressure from the tank vent** as it will show the amount of vacuum that is being created between the cam chest and the oil tank. \\ | **You can test crankcase pressure from the tank vent** as it will show the amount of vacuum that is being created between the cam chest and the oil tank. \\ | ||
This measurement (when tested on a 2001 XL1200S) was lower than when the same engine was tested from the crankcase. \\ | This measurement (when tested on a 2001 XL1200S) was lower than when the same engine was tested from the crankcase. \\ | ||
Line 67: | Line 64: | ||
The crankcase was tested from the timing plug and the oil tank was tested with a modded spare oil cap. \\ | The crankcase was tested from the timing plug and the oil tank was tested with a modded spare oil cap. \\ | ||
So the pics on the right represent actual working pressure in the tank. \\ | So the pics on the right represent actual working pressure in the tank. \\ | ||

+ | ==== Modified Oil Tank Cap ==== | ||
+ | You can drill a hole for an NPT fitting in a spare oil cap or make a cap just for testing. \\ | ||
+ | The one below was made from a rubber plug bought at Lowes. [[techtalk:ref:genmsr04a|Click here]] to see the pics of the mod. \\ | ||
+ | |||
+ | {{:techtalk:ref:genmsr:homemade_test_oil_cap_6_by_hippysmack.jpg?direct&300|}} ((photo by Hippysmack)) \\ | ||
+ | |||
+ | If you're testing the 04-up plastic oil tank for high pressure, the oil cap is not going to be helpful as a test point. \\ | ||
+ | You need a tee installed in the vent line for that. \\ | ||

====== Calculating Between PSI and Inches of Water ====== | ====== Calculating Between PSI and Inches of Water ====== | ||
- | |||
The standard conversion from PSI to Inches of Water: 1 PSI is equal to 28" of water column (overall vertical movement). \\ | The standard conversion from PSI to Inches of Water: 1 PSI is equal to 28" of water column (overall vertical movement). \\ | ||
When using a U-tube type manometer, divide the total inches of water travel (in both legs) by 2 as the water in each leg of the instrument are moving. \\ | When using a U-tube type manometer, divide the total inches of water travel (in both legs) by 2 as the water in each leg of the instrument are moving. \\ | ||
